Transaction 50caad778f50fabacbc82192eec11708b23d9ea6a03db37af5d5b7fa35c12eef
1 Input
2 Outputs
- 50caad778f50fabacbc82192eec11708b23d9ea6a03db37af5d5b7fa35c12eef:0
- 50caad778f50fabacbc82192eec11708b23d9ea6a03db37af5d5b7fa35c12eef:1
value 21513186
address 33FidqyRvDKPTa5grCpmA2t6Gxb69otmfT
value 1076163988
address 1HAd221Rd3PBPUNx4jWBQ2jgK4sUJxmdk7